About:
The Center Moriches Mental Health Run Series is back, uniting the community to promote mental well-being, inclusivity, and physical fitness! Inspired by PS I Love You Day, this student-led initiative emphasizes movement and community support as powerful coping strategies for mental health.

Last year, this inspiring series engaged over 700 student participants and raised $22,000 for mental health initiatives. With 2025 bringing even more growth, we’re excited to expand the impact!
🌟 Student Leadership Driving Change
This year, 102 students are involved in student leadership—an impressive number considering our high school has just over 500 students, with the majority being student-athletes. Each year, a new group of seniors steps up to lead, while underclassmen shadow them to prepare for the future.
Our four senior leaders this year—all student-athletes—are managing everything from securing event permits to planning timelines. They organize classroom presentations across K-12, inviting every student in the district, sharing the free registration code, and encouraging participation. Through peer-to-peer engagement, they emphasize the lifelong benefits of physical activity for mental well-being, ensuring all students—regardless of athletic ability—feel included.
We’ve also partnered with our physical education department to make this a truly unified event, reinforcing our commitment to social inclusion in sports.
